Botanical Adventures in Yellowstone, 1899

Professor Aven Nelson, 1899. All photos of Nelson and the Yellowstone expedition are from the Aven Nelson Collection, American Heritage Center, University of Wyoming.

On June 24, 1899, a sentry on routine patrol discovered a party of six camped on the Madison River just inside Yellowstone National Park. Inspection revealed multiple infractions. In her diary, Mrs. Aven Nelson, a member of the party being inspected, recalled the event:
He was appalled to see so many papers on the ground and demanded that they be picked up at once ... There ensued much talk about rules and regulations, in the course of which he discovered that we carried two rifles. After sealing both, he insisted that the signature of Captain Brown would be prerequisite (excerpts from Mrs. Nelson’s diary are from Williams (1984) who “abbreviated and paraphrased” them).
The soldier was shown a letter from the Acting Superintendent of the Park, but was not persuaded. The campers picked up the felt papers they had carefully arranged in the sun, and drove 46 miles to Mammoth (two days travel) where they obtained a permit. Professor Nelson, his family, and two student assistants were in Yellowstone Park ostensibly to document the flora (plant species). But Nelson had grander plans. By the time they left in early September, they had collected, pressed, and dried 30,000 specimens. The project would launch the Rocky Mountain Herbarium at the University of Wyoming—Nelson’s greatest legacy.

An Accidental Botanist

In July of 1887, 28-year-old Aven Nelson came to Laramie, Wyoming Territory, to be Professor of English at the new University of Wyoming. But the Board of Trustees had mistakenly hired two English professors, so Nelson agreed to teach botany and biology. Apparently the six lectures on plants he attended at the Missouri Normal School, and his biology teaching assistantship at Drury College, qualified him for the job (Williams 1984).

It was a fortunate change in profession. Wyoming’s flora was still poorly known, with abundant opportunities for discovery and academic advancement. Nelson’s career would be long and productive. He remained active in botany at the University of Wyoming almost until his death in 1952, at age 93.

A Botanical Expedition of Vast Importance

In the fall of 1898, extraordinary news spread across campus. The excitement was still fresh in Leslie Goodding’s mind 59 years later:
A botanical expedition of vast importance was planned for the following summer. Some three or four months were to be spent in Yellowstone Park collecting plants ... Many students, juniors and seniors, were anxious to accompany Dr. Nelson on that expedition, and were willing to work for nothing just to see the Park ... this was in the days when autos were much like hen’s teeth and trips through the Park by stage were expensive (Goodding 1958).
Nelson hired 19-year-old Goodding as a field assistant and chore boy, at $10 per month and all expenses paid. The other assistant was Elias Nelson, Nelson’s first graduate student and no relation (Williams 1984).

Nelson wrote to the park requesting permission to collect plants “to represent the vegetation of the Park in full ... dried specimens of the smaller plants and such twigs of the larger as may conveniently be preserved on the usual herbarium sheets, 12 x 16 inches.” An affirmative reply came within the month (Army Era records, YNP Archives).
Nelson’s 1899 collecting permit, in its entirety … how things have changed! (YNP Archives)
He also contacted botanist Per Axel Rydberg, who was preparing a Catalogue of the Flora of Montana and the Yellowstone National Park (Rydberg 1900). Rydberg replied, explaining what Nelson most likely already knew:
The flora of the park is, however well worked up as several collectors have been in there, viz., the Hayden Survey, C.C. Parry, Letteman, Burglehous, &c. The one that has done the most, however, is Frank Tweedy of U.S. Geological Survey. He spent two whole summers in the park.
Rydberg recommended that Nelson focus on unexplored areas: “I would advise you to select the mountains east and south east of Yellowstone Lake. None of the collectors that I know of has collected in that region. Tweedy only touched it at the south end of the Lake.”
Rydberg drew a map of areas covered by previous botanists, and sent it to Nelson.

To Yellowstone—for Adventure & Science

On June 13, 1899, botany students Leslie Goodding and Elias Nelson arrived by boxcar in Monida, Montana, then the western gateway to the Park. They unloaded a wagon, three horses, provisions and gear, including six plant presses and several thousand “driers and white sheets” (Goodding 1944). Two days later, their mentor, Professor Aven Nelson, his wife Allie (Celia Alice), and their two daughters arrived by passenger train. It was the start of a 14-week botanical adventure in Yellowstone.

They left Monida on June 19, traveling east up the valley of the Red Rock River where they did their first collecting. “As we approached the Continental Divide and the Idaho line, we were impeded by mud, and the wagon had to be unloaded to get it free,” noted Mrs. Nelson. The next day they crossed the Continental Divide into Idaho, camped near Henry’s Lake, collected the following morning, and moved on, entering the park on June 23 (descriptions of field work in the Park are from Williams 1984 unless noted otherwise).
Nelson’s wagon had a mess box in the back, with a door that could be lowered for a table. They also carried a large table with detachable legs, and a sheet iron stove. When the weather was fine, they dined outside.
For the expedition, Nelson purchased a 12 x 14 foot canvas tent with a stout ridge pole and a reinforced hole for the stove chimney. “For twelve consecutive weeks, no one slept under a roof other than the tent, and the two boys usually under the vaulted star-studded skies” (Nelson ca. 1937).

They could legally camp wherever they wished, as long as they were at least 100 feet from roads. Park regulations required they leave their campsite “clean, with trash either buried or removed so as not to offend other visitors.” Hanging clothing, hammocks and other articles within 100 feet of a road was banned, as was bathing without suitable clothes (Culpin 2003).
“The men fished but caught nothing,” Mrs. Nelson wrote, until “Elias developed the technique of throwing his plant-digging chisel through a big fish as it moved upstream.” On July 2, he caught 23 fish.
Most days they broke camp early and traveled park roads, stopping at promising sites. The men went out to collect, each with a vasculum over his shoulder—an oblong metal container (today we use plastic bags). Many plants were collected in their entirety, but for larger species they took parts—a section of stem with leaves, another with flowers, and fruit if available.
Botanists in the field; note plant presses in wagon, vasculum on ground. They all wore the popular felt campaign hats—today’s Mounty or Smokey the Bear hats.
A Nelson vasculum and fieldbooks (Marriott photo).
In late afternoon, they would look for a suitable campsite with water, firewood, a flat spot for the tent, and grass for the horses. Plant processing began as soon as the tent was pitched and materials unloaded, often continuing into evening.

Plants were pressed and dried, using felt blotters to absorb moisture. Each specimen was carefully arranged between sheets of white paper and added to a growing stack alternating with blotters. Then the stack was tightly bound between wooden covers. The next day, presses were taken apart, damp blotters replaced, and presses reassembled. This continued daily until the specimens were dry.
Leslie Goodding sits between stacks of blotters, checking specimens. This photo was taken near the end of the expedition, by which time he had worn the soles off his boots.
Nelson brought along several thousand reusable blotters, but maintaining an adequate supply of dry ones was difficult. Ideally damp blotters were spread out to dry in the sun. But when it rained for days at a time, they kept a fire going all day in the tent, with plant presses and blotters carefully arranged around the stove.

They mainly collected near roads, even though earlier collectors had done the same (Goodding 1944). Occasionally two men made long excursions on foot while the third stayed with Mrs. Nelson and the girls. Notably, they never reached the unexplored country recommended by Rydberg. Why did Professor Nelson ignore obvious opportunities for discovery? Lack of roads probably was a factor. But there was another consideration: By the time they reached the southern part of the park, they were short one man.

On July 26, Elias and Leslie were collecting near the popular Artist Paint Pots, where visitors were routinely warned to stay on established paths (Guptill 1892-1893). Elias wandered off anyway, sinking a leg in hot mud to the knee. He jumped to high ground and pulled off his shoe and sock, along with a large patch of skin. A huge blister ran up his leg.

“With the help of several nearby tourists, I sprinkled the wound with soda, bandaged it, and covered the bandage with flour,” wrote Mrs. Nelson in her diary. “Elias was in great pain, but never uttered one groan.” At the Upper Geyser Basin, a visiting physician examined the burn and recommended Elias go to the hospital at Fountain or return home. So Professor Nelson drove him to Madison, where Elias took the stage to Monida, understandably disappointed that his great adventure was over.

In early August, impassable muddy roads forced a two-day layover at Yellowstone Lake. When the weather improved, they drove south to the Teton Range, where Nelson and Goodding collected alpine plants for the first time on the trip. Then it rained for a week. Snow fell on August 19. By the end of August, the Nelsons were ready to go home. They reached Monida on September 3, making scattered collections en route, and two days later were back in Laramie.

The Adventure Ends, but the Science Continues

During their 14 weeks in Yellowstone, the Nelson party collected roughly 30,000 specimens (Williams 1984)—an astounding number given the conditions. Yet only about 500 species were represented (precise number is unknown due to subsequent changes in classification and nomenclature). Most specimens were duplicates—multiple collections of a given species from a given site. Clearly, documenting the flora of the Park was not Nelson’s primary objective. He was intent on expanding the botany program at the University of Wyoming, specifically the herbarium (a collection of plant specimens and associated data).

With just 1,500 specimens, the University herbarium offered little prior to the Yellowstone project. That changed dramatically—1,400 specimens were added directly and thousands more through exchange. Nelson knew that institutions and collectors would want specimens from Yellowstone, the famous natural wonderland, and he collected accordingly—often 20-30 duplicates per species per site (Nelson ca. 1937). A full set of duplicates went to the US Herbarium at the Smithsonian (the Park had no herbarium at that time). Smaller sets were distributed across the US, in Europe, and as far away as India, in exchange for specimens for Nelson’s herbarium. Sets also were sold to raise money for field work (Williams 1984), a practice no longer permitted by the National Park Service or the University of Wyoming.

Shortly after returning from Yellowstone, Nelson convinced the Board of Trustees to designate a separate institution for the University’s plant collection—the Rocky Mountain Herbarium. They intended it to be “an accessible and serviceable collection” of the region’s plants, but it has far exceeded their expectations. At 1.3 million specimens, it is now the tenth largest herbarium in the US.
Aven Nelson in the old Rocky Mountain Herbarium. It now occupies the third floor of the Aven Nelson Building, University of Wyoming, Laramie.

We call Aven Nelson the Father of Wyoming Botany, a delightful irony given that he became a botanist by bureaucratic error. In his long career, he collected many thousands of specimens (not counting duplicates), described numerous new species, published more than 100 academic articles, and mentored students who became prominent botanists themselves. But his greatest legacy is the Rocky Mountain Herbarium, a world-class institution built on a foundation of Yellowstone plants.

Note: Yellowstone National Park now has its own herbarium, considered an untapped gem. Established in 2005 in the park’s Heritage and Research Center, the Yellowstone Herbarium contains over 17,000 specimens of vascular and non-vascular plants, fungi, and lichens. The aquatic plants collection is particularly extensive. The herbarium is available to visitors and scientists alike, for research or tour. Herbaria were originally invented to help people identify plants suitable for gardening and propagation. Today’s herbaria, however, document current species distributions, as well as aid with plant identification. The Rocky Mountain Herbarium began as the vision of one man—Aven Nelson.  Ironically, he was hired to teach English at the brand new University of Wyoming in 1887.  There were only six faculty, yet somehow the Board of Trustees mistakenly hired two English professors.  So Nelson’s career veered unexpectedly into biology, and then botany.  It was long and illustrious, ending with his death in 1952 (age 93).

In 1899, Nelson obtained permission from the US Army to collect plants in Yellowstone National Park.  He, his family and two student assistants traveled by horse-draw wagon and camped out for 14 weeks, returning home with 30,000 specimens! (they recently wrote of their adventures in Botanists in Paradise).  Most were duplicates, which were compiled into sets for exchange with herbaria around the world.  Other sets were sold to herbaria and private collectors to raise money for field work.  The Yellowstone project established the herbarium as a reputable and important institution, and the Board of Trustees of the University designated it the "Rocky Mountain Herbarium" that fall.

I planted both feet on a table in the prep room – yes, on top of it – so I could point the camera straight down on memorabilia of Aven Nelson, Father of Wyoming Botany.  Nelson came to Laramie, Wyoming Territory, as one of five faculty hired for the brand new university in 1887.  He was to teach English, but the Board of Trustees mistakenly hired two English professors; the better-qualified Mr. Smith got the job.  Nelson was asked to teach biology, botany, horticulture, agriculture and calisthenics, and to oversee the library.  He accepted.  After several years, his responsibilities narrowed to botany and horticulture, and finally just botany.  Largely self-taught, he had a long and illustrious career.  The Rocky Mountain Herbarium is generally considered to be his greatest contribution.
In the old days a botanist put collected plants in a vasculum while in the field.  Now we mostly use plastic bags.
Some readers may ask “What’s an herbarium?”  It’s a collection of preserved plants – specifically plants or plant parts that have been dug up or cut off, pressed, dried, and mounted on 11.5” x 16.5” archival paper, usually with water-based glue.  In the old days, plants were attached with thin strips of tape, or even sewn to the sheet.  A label contains information about where the plant was collected, habitat, collector and date, and anything else noteworthy.  People sometimes think there must be a protective cover, but not.  Yet when properly processed and stored, herbarium specimens last centuries.

The sheets are stored in folders in air-tight cabinets – organized by family, genus, species, and subspecies and variety if applicable.  There are 825,000 mounted specimens in the Rocky Mountain Herbarium.  Another 350,000 are still in newspapers, waiting to be processed.

This being summer, Wyoming field botanists are at work right now processing the day’s harvest (it’s 8 PM as I write).  Plant specimens are removed from plastic field bags, cleaned of dirt, and placed between sheets of newspaper – carefully arranged to show everything a future researcher might want to examine.  Collection data are recorded in a field book or digital device.  The specimen is added to a growing stack, alternating with corrugated cardboard.  This continues until all plants are in the press, then it's bound tightly with cord or straps, and set somewhere to dry.  Botanists in base camps with electricity can use a plant drier, where the heat of 100 watt light bulbs circulates through the cardboard, drying plants in several days or less.  The more transient may use the dashboard of their field vehicle parked into the sun, or tie the press to the vehicle roof if the weather is hot.
Tools of the trade (I didn't take this photo from the prep room table).
In the old days, plants were dried using felt blotters between specimens in the press.  Every day they had to be replaced with dry ones.  Keeping a supply of dry blotters on hand was a miserable job in wet weather:
"We sit for hours before a hot camp fire, with the sweat pouring down our face, to completely dry our papers and plants.  How I wish the plants dried at once, but often it takes several days and sometimes a week." (unknown collector, in A Wild Flower by any other Name by Karen Nilsson)
Leslie Goodding, Aven Nelson's 19-year old student assistant, pressing plants in Yellowstone Park in 1899.  It must be the end of the field season judging by his shoes (click on image to view).

Large batches of dried plants periodically arrive at the Rocky Mountain Herbarium to be added to the collection.  First they’re put in a deep freeze to kill any pests, then they’re added to the backlog of specimens waiting to be mounted.  When it’s their turn, collection data are entered into a database, and herbarium labels are printed.  Everything then goes to the prep room – where my feet were stuck.  It’s here that dried pressed plants and their labels are glued to sheets of paper.
Plant mounting station.
Newly-mounted plants are stacked with wax paper and felt sheets between specimens, and left to dry overnight.  Sand-filled sections of inner tubes are used as weights.

Why do we do this?  … because we can’t just say that a particular plant species grows in particular place, even if we are “experts.”  If we document our report with a specimen – deposited in a reputable accessible repository – all kinds of potential problems are avoided.  Everyone makes identification errors, even experts.  Plant names may revised with additional study – and our specimen can be used for such studies.  And on and on, as Vicky Funk of the US National Herbarium convincingly explains in 100 Uses for an Herbarium (Well at Least 72).
